• Welcome Message
Welcome to the ORCA Forum

ORCA 6.0 release event!

Join us for the new ORCA release event
on July 25th and 26th, 2024!

For more information, please enter the forum.

  •  Statistics
  • Totals
    Total posts 45544
    Total topics 10286
    Total Announcements: 16
    Total Stickies: 5
    Total Attachments: 4038

    Topics per day: 2
    Posts per day: 11
    Users per day: 16
    Topics per user: 0
    Posts per user: 1
    Posts per topic: 4

    Total members 70019
    Our newest member oschafer17